In 2024, California has set a new record for summer strawberry plantings at 11,209 acres, continuing a decade-long trend of increased summer transplants harvested in the fall. The percentage of summer plantings has risen from 10% to 27% of total California strawberry production since 2012, driven by growing consumer demand in the fall. Organic strawberry sales have also surged, with 1.9 million new organic buyers in the past year, and 29% of strawberry buyers now opting for organic. Weekly volume estimates for California strawberries show variability, with potential volumes ranging from 5.5 to 6 million packages per week. Despite potential declines compared to last year and the three-year average between August 17 and September 7, excellent quality and abundant supply are expected for August and September promotions.
